Output 2670f73a50ecef3f7c1fac3a10924d501b9ed60d419dbfc4914171d11d9a39a4:3

value
561561
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d9bb8c4325a09c9f8d8d09ca81dac528f314ec0 OP_EQUAL
address
3LSAzc4udYFX5v7Ycs8NQN4naraKWf7943
transaction
2670f73a50ecef3f7c1fac3a10924d501b9ed60d419dbfc4914171d11d9a39a4
confirmations
501381
spent
true